
Cloud Migration Strategies for 2024
As organizations continue to embrace digital transformation, cloud migration remains a critical component of their IT strategies. The cloud offers numerous benefits, including cost savings, scalability, and flexibility. However, migrating to the cloud can be complex and requires careful planning and execution. In this article, we explore the most effective cloud migration strategies for 2024 to help organizations achieve a seamless transition.
The shift to cloud computing has become a strategic imperative for businesses looking to stay competitive in today's fast-paced digital environment. With advancements in cloud technology and the increasing demand for agility, efficiency, and cost-effectiveness, cloud migration is more relevant than ever. This article will provide an in-depth look at the top cloud migration strategies for 2024, ensuring organizations can navigate the complexities of migration while maximizing the benefits of the cloud.
Understanding Cloud Migration
Cloud migration involves moving data, applications, and other business elements from on-premises infrastructure to a cloud environment. This process can include moving from one cloud provider to another (cloud-to-cloud migration) or from an on-premises environment to a hybrid or multi-cloud setup. Understanding the different types of cloud migration is crucial for selecting the appropriate strategy for your organization.
- Rehosting (Lift-and-Shift):
- Replatforming (Lift-and-Reshape):
- Refactoring (Re-Architecting):
- Repurchasing:
- Retiring:
- Retaining:
This approach involves moving applications and data to the cloud with minimal changes. It is often the fastest and least complex method, suitable for organizations looking to reduce on-premises infrastructure costs quickly.
Involves making some optimizations to the applications during migration without changing their core architecture. This strategy helps to leverage cloud benefits such as scalability and improved performance.
Entails reimagining how an application is architected and developed, typically to take full advantage of cloud-native features and services. This approach is more complex but offers the greatest long-term benefits in terms of scalability, performance, and cost-efficiency.
Moving to a different product, usually a SaaS platform, which involves changing the existing licensing model and often re-implementing the business processes.
Identifying applications that are no longer useful and can be turned off. This strategy helps to reduce costs and complexity by eliminating redundant applications.
Deciding to keep certain applications on-premises, especially those that are critical to the business and not suitable for the cloud due to compliance or latency requirements.
Assessing Your Cloud Readiness
Phasellus enim magna, varius et commodo ut, ultricies vitae velit. Ut nulla tellus, eleifend euismod and pellentesque vel, sagittis vel justo. In libero urna, venenatis sit amet ornare non, suscipit nec risus. Sed consequat justo non mauris pretium at tempor justo sodales.